MDCAT 2023 New Exam Date Announced Following Student Protests

The date for the 2023 Medical and Dental Colleges Admission Test (MDCAT) has been changed in response to student protests. MDCAT 2023 new exam date is announced. The exam, initially scheduled for August 27, will now take place on Sunday, September 10. This decision comes after students voiced concerns on social media platform X (formerly Twitter), requesting more preparation time.

One of the key issues raised by students is the new passing percentage requirement for foreign students, set at a high 70%. This rule has caused unrest among international candidates who find it unusually demanding compared to medical entry tests worldwide.

While the revised exam date brings relief, the debate over the passing percentage continues, creating an uncertain atmosphere for students preparing for the MDCAT.
